Adam Michnik is a prominent Polish dissident, journalist, and historian, known for his leadership in the Solidarity movement during the fight against communism. He emphasized the importance of literature and free thought in the struggle for democracy in Poland, famously stating that 'books were victorious in the fight' against oppression.
